package router
import (
"encoding/base64"
"fmt"
"io"
"net/http"
"strings"
"time"
"github.com/crewjam/saml"
"github.com/crewjam/saml/samlsp"
)
var _ samlsp.RequestTracker = CustomCookieRequestTracker{}
// CustomRequestTracker returns a new RequestTracker for the provided options,
// a CustomCookieRequestTracker which uses cookies to track pending requests.
func CustomRequestTracker(opts samlsp.Options, serviceProvider *saml.ServiceProvider) CustomCookieRequestTracker {
return CustomCookieRequestTracker{
ServiceProvider: serviceProvider,
NamePrefix: "saml_",
Codec: samlsp.DefaultTrackedRequestCodec(opts),
MaxAge: saml.MaxIssueDelay,
}
}
// CustomCookieRequestTracker tracks requests by setting a uniquely named
// cookie for each request.
type CustomCookieRequestTracker struct {
ServiceProvider *saml.ServiceProvider
NamePrefix string
Codec samlsp.TrackedRequestCodec
MaxAge time.Duration
}
// TrackRequest starts tracking the SAML request with the given ID. It returns an
// `index` that should be used as the RelayState in the SAMl request flow.
func (t CustomCookieRequestTracker) TrackRequest(w http.ResponseWriter, r *http.Request, samlRequestID string) (string, error) {
trackedRequest := samlsp.TrackedRequest{
Index: base64.RawURLEncoding.EncodeToString(randomBytes(42)),
SAMLRequestID: samlRequestID,
// URI: r.URL.String(),
URI: r.Referer(),
}
signedTrackedRequest, err := t.Codec.Encode(trackedRequest)
if err != nil {
return "", err
}
http.SetCookie(w, &http.Cookie{
Name: t.NamePrefix + trackedRequest.Index,
Value: signedTrackedRequest,
MaxAge: int(t.MaxAge.Seconds()),
HttpOnly: true,
Secure: t.ServiceProvider.AcsURL.Scheme == "https",
Path: t.ServiceProvider.AcsURL.Path,
})
return trackedRequest.Index, nil
}
// StopTrackingRequest stops tracking the SAML request given by index, which is a string
// previously returned from TrackRequest
func (t CustomCookieRequestTracker) StopTrackingRequest(w http.ResponseWriter, r *http.Request, index string) error {
cookie, err := r.Cookie(t.NamePrefix + index)
if err != nil {
return err
}
cookie.Value = ""
cookie.Expires = time.Unix(1, 0) // past time as close to epoch as possible, but not zero time.Time{}
http.SetCookie(w, cookie)
return nil
}
// GetTrackedRequests returns all the pending tracked requests
func (t CustomCookieRequestTracker) GetTrackedRequests(r *http.Request) []samlsp.TrackedRequest {
rv := []samlsp.TrackedRequest{}
for _, cookie := range r.Cookies() {
if !strings.HasPrefix(cookie.Name, t.NamePrefix) {
continue
}
trackedRequest, err := t.Codec.Decode(cookie.Value)
if err != nil {
continue
}
index := strings.TrimPrefix(cookie.Name, t.NamePrefix)
if index != trackedRequest.Index {
continue
}
rv = append(rv, *trackedRequest)
}
return rv
}
// GetTrackedRequest returns a pending tracked request.
func (t CustomCookieRequestTracker) GetTrackedRequest(r *http.Request, index string) (*samlsp.TrackedRequest, error) {
cookie, err := r.Cookie(t.NamePrefix + index)
if err != nil {
return nil, err
}
trackedRequest, err := t.Codec.Decode(cookie.Value)
if err != nil {
return nil, err
}
if trackedRequest.Index != index {
return nil, fmt.Errorf("expected index %q, got %q", index, trackedRequest.Index)
}
return trackedRequest, nil
}
func randomBytes(n int) []byte {
rv := make([]byte, n)
if _, err := io.ReadFull(saml.RandReader, rv); err != nil {
panic(err)
}
return rv
}
